Notice: Closed Fishing on Miramichi River Cold Water Pools Starting July 15, 2023

Please be informed that according to the warm water protocol in place for the Miramichi River system, starting tomorrow, July 15th, 2023, 29 salmon pools across the system will be closed to angling due to warm water conditions. Announcing the MSA Wild Salmon Grant in partnership with St. Thomas University, funded by J.W. Bud Bird

The Miramichi Salmon Association (MSA) is pleased to announce the newly established MSA Wild Salmon Grant in partnership with St. Thomas University, and generously funded by Mr. J.W. Bud Bird. Mr. Bird has donated $105,000 to support an annual $5,000 grant to an Indigenous undergraduate student in their second, third, or fourth year of study…
